GOVORON — Granisetron Paediatric Drops for Reliable Nausea and Vomiting Control
GOVORON contains Granisetron 1 mg in a paediatric drop formulation, offering a selective 5-HT3 receptor antagonist specifically suited to managing nausea and vomiting in children. Granisetron works by blocking serotonin receptors that trigger the vomiting reflex, making it particularly useful for cases where standard antiemetics fall short, such as chemotherapy-induced or post-operative nausea in paediatric patients.
